تحويل الخطوط

اختبر قوة تحويل الخطوط كما لم يحدث من قبل مع واجهة برمجة تطبيقات محول صيغ الخطوط للـ C++. قم بتحويل خطوط WOFF2، TTF، EOT، و CFF في لحظة. حسّن تجربة المستخدم الخاصة بك، وتقدم على المنافسين بحلول API الخاصة بنا.

 

يمكن لواجهة برمجة تطبيقات الخطوط بلغة C++ تحميل وحفظ وتحويل الخطوط المختلفة بسهولة مثل CFF و OpenType و Type1 ومجموعات TrueType. توفر بنية بيانات الخط إلى جانب أي رمز حرف وكذلك معلومات الترميز لجميع أنواع الخطوط، ممثلةً خريطة بين رموز الأحرف ومعرفات الرموز. يمكن للواجهة برمجة التطبيقات عرض أي رمز حرف أو نص مطلوب، بالإضافة إلى الرموز الخاصة، التي يمكن عرضها عبر تنفيذ الواجهات باستخدام وظائف رسومية بسيطة مثل تحريك النقطة، رسم خط، ومنحنى، إلخ.

نظرًا للطبيعة المتنوعة للأجهزة، والبيئات، وعدد قليل من أنظمة التشغيل، والعديد من المجالات الأخرى التي تستخدم صيغ خطوط مختلفة لأغراض مختلفة مثل استخدام خطوط مختلفة على صفحات الويب، التطبيقات، والنشر. أحيانًا يكون هناك حاجة لتحويل خط إلى آخر لتلبية العرض المطلوب.

إليك حل واجهة برمجة تطبيقات تحويل الخطوط الخاص بنا للغة C++. باستخدامه، يمكنك تحويل مجموعة واسعة من صيغ الخطوط، بما في ذلك TTF و OTF و WOFF و WOFF 2 و Type 1 و EOT و CFF بسهولة.

🌟 ودّع مشكلات التوافق! تُحوّل واجهة برمجة التطبيقات الخاصة بنا الخطوط بين الصيغ المختلفة بسهولة، مما يضمن أن خطوطك دائمًا مُحسّنة لتلبية احتياجاتك الخاصة.

✨ عدّل وحسّن الخطوط لأي غرض – من تصميم الويب إلى المواد المطبوعة – بسهولة. تُقدِّم واجهة برمجة التطبيقات لدينا مرونة لا مثيل لها في التعامل مع تحويلات الخطوط.

💾 حافظ على سلامة وجودة خطوطك أثناء عملية التحويل. ستظل خطوطك دائمًا حادة وجميلة، بغض النظر عن الصيغة.

🚀 تُدمج واجهة برمجة التطبيقات بسهولة في تطبيقات C++ الخاصة بك، مما يتيح لك تعزيز قدرات معالجة الخطوط دون أي عناء.

تحويل خط TrueType إلى تنسيق الويب المفتوح للخط (WOFF) الإصدار 2.0.

تدعم واجهة برمجة التطبيقات خطوطًا مختلفة للقراءة والكتابة، إليك القائمة للقراءة والكتابة. بالنسبة لتحويل TTF إلى WOFF2، العملية هي تحميل الخط من أي من الصيغ المدعومة، وهو خط TrueType في هذا السيناريو. استخدم طريقة SaveToFormat() التي تحتوي على معلمتين: تدفق الإخراج و FontSavingFormats التعداد لاختيار صيغة الخط الناتج.

أخيرًا، استدعِ SaveToFormat() لحفظ الخطوط بأي من صيغ الإخراج المدعومة، حاليًا صيغة Web Open Font Format الإصدار 2.0 (WOFF2).

لمشاهدة هذه الوظيفة مُطبّقة في تطبيق متعدد المنصات فعلي، انتقل إلى تطبيق Aspose Font Converter . هناك يمكنك أيضًا العثور على المزيد من حلول API للعمل مع الخطوط والنص.

انتقل إلى التوثيق للحصول على جميع المعلومات اللازمة لبدء العمل مع الحل، مثل الدروس التعليمية للميزات الرئيسية أو مجموعة المقالات لتعليمك عن الخط، ملاحظات الإصدار، دليل المطور، وغيرها من الأشياء المفيدة.

مثال كود C++ لتحويل TTF إلى WOFF2
Input file
Upload a file you want to convert
Output format
Select the target format

        
 
  

Support and Learning Resources